What metaphor is employed by the director when addressing cast members before a performance?

Explanation:
The metaphor "shine like the sun" suggests a bright and radiant presence, which is often used to evoke feelings of warmth, positivity, and energy. In the context of a performance, this metaphor encourages cast members to project their best selves on stage, illuminating not only their own performances but also enhancing the overall atmosphere of the show. By comparing their ability to captivate the audience to the powerful and omnipresent light of the sun, it creates a vivid image of confidence and brilliance. This metaphor aims to inspire the cast to fully engage with their roles, energize their expressions, and connect deeply with the audience. The sun symbolizes a strong, bold light that cannot be ignored, reinforcing the importance of their presence in creating an impactful theatrical experience. When examining the other options, while they may indicate various forms of shining or brilliance, none deliver the same comprehensive sense of warmth, life, and essential presence conveyed by the sun, making it the most effective choice for motivating a cast before a performance.
